INTEGRATED DIRECT METHOD WITH ISOMORPHOUS REPLACEMENT - SECOND NEIGHBOURHOOD OF QUINTETS. D.Subhashini and D.Velmurugan, Department of Crystallography and Biophysics, University of Madras, Madras - 600 025, India

Hauptman in 1982, worked out the probabilistic theory of three phase invariant in P1 space group for structurally isomorphous pair. Ability to use the isomorphous sets of observed magnitudes by increasing the number of unknowns, facilitates the solution of phase problem for macromolecules. Initiated with the derivation of the joint probability distribution of 30 structure factors where H+K+L+M+N=0, we present the conditional probability distsribution of the five phase structure invatiants given the 30 magnitudes in the second neighbourhood of the quintets.It remains to be tested on error-free real data.
